Mmmkay, so in my research in the Dhammapada, Buddha says

He who harms the harmless
Or hurts the innocent,
Ten times shall he fall -
Into torment or infirmity,
Injury or disease or madness,
Persecution or fearful accusation,
Loss of family, loss of fortune.
Fire from heaven shall strike his house
And when his body has been struck down,
He shall rise in hell. How I see this, is Buddha says very clearly, that if it is not hurting you to refrain from killing it, then doing so will result in severe punishment...
